A MAJOR carriageway has been closed after a motorhome flipped during a collision this afternoon.

Motorists are advised to avoid the A23 after the vehicle rolled on the carriageway.

Pictures taken from the scene show emergency services attending the crash site, with crews from the South East Coast Ambulance Service seen nearby.

A trailer can also be seen abandoned in the verge beside the busy dual carriageway.

Writing on Twitter, Inspector Darren Taylor said: "Avoid the A23 by Sayers Common at the moment (northbound) as a motorhome has rolled over and ended up on it's side and is causing tailbacks.

"Our traffic colleagues are there, getting the motor home removed from the scene."
